This is NOT the last of the DISS talk from FSO PRO. In fact, as of this week, the Visit Access Request function has moved from JPAS to DISS. I got a panicked text yesterday from a member of Executive Management who forgot to tell me they had an IMPORTANT meeting with a General and they needed a visit request immediately because they were standing at the front desk, waiting.
We got to learn how to do a DISS VAR on the fly—FUN! Did I mention that the information for the executives in question had not migrated from JPAS to DISS yet? More FUN! (Better check your DISS version of the PSM Net to make sure everyone is there, by the way.)

PROPOSAL SEASON!

Taking a break from DISS to focus on a huge value-add that FSOs can be for their companies this time of year, let’s talk about “Proposal Season”.

A LOT of proposals are due by 30 September— just before the new Fiscal Year begins. It is a very stressful time for the Business Development teams due to that impending deadline.

What Happens for FSOs Around This Time Each Year:

  • The finance and proposal teams have had near nervous breakdowns over the re-competes and new awards. “Can we get a TS FCL upgrade by next week?” (FSO PRO Answer: No, you cannot.)
  • HR has sent you dozens of resumes to vet for clearances – “What? He said he has an Active Top Secret! What do you mean he is Archived?”
  • FSOs are contacted by contracting officers for your “CSA Office and address” to put on DD254s and
  • FSOs are simultaneously in and out-processing personnel – “What do you mean you shredded your badge, Bob?!”

Key Ways FSOs Can Add HUGE Value During Proposal Season:

  • Log into NISS and run a current “FCL Validation” for your organization. This may require you to have the Facility Verifier Role in NISS if you don’t have it yet. While you are there—make sure your Facility Profile is correct!
  • Make sure that your DISS account is active — DISS is where you can check whether a potential new hire is in “Continuous Evaluation” or not.
  • Create your own “Data Call” that outlines the security metrics for you company. For instance: the level of your FCL, how many cleared personnel you have, and at what level the percentage of cleared personnel at your company.
  • Update any VARS in DISS or VALS to go to security officers for new option years.
